A refreshing and vibrant coffee beverage infused with homemade blueberry syrup, perfect for a cool treat.
Ingredients
Blueberry Syrup
0.5
cup
fresh or frozen blueberries
2
tablespoons
sugar or maple syrup
0.25
cup
water
0.5
teaspoon
vanilla extract
1
cup
cold milk
(any variety)
2
shots
espresso or strong brewed coffee
1
cup
ice cubes
Optional Garnish
to taste
whipped cream or extra blueberries
(for garnish)
Instructions
Combine blueberries, sugar, and water in a saucepan; simmer for 4-5 minutes until thickened.
Strain the mixture to remove solids and stir in vanilla; let cool.
Fill glasses with ice and add 2 tablespoons of blueberry syrup to each.
Pour 1 shot of espresso into each glass over the syrup, then add cold milk and stir gently.
Optional: top with whipped cream and extra blueberries before serving.
Notes
Use fresh blueberries for the best flavor, and adjust sweetness to taste.
